    Abstract: A process for manufacturing ribbed tubes, wherein a stainless steel tube is provided with ribs by helicoidally winding a copper strip around it. In joining the tube and rib, the unmelted copper strip is set on the tube surface edgewise into a melted area produced by a laser beam exclusively on the tube surface, thereby bonding the strip onto the tube by the solidification of the melted tube material. In this manner ribbed tubes can be provided, featuring an internal tube made of corrosion-resistant stainless steel and a helicoidal rib made of copper for increasing the heat exchange surface of the tube, which is distinguished by high thermal conductivity.
